Transaction 2044e60cc27f479a46db0fe22dd940d05eea1040d10898864d01f41939256b8e

2 Input
2 Outputs
  • 2044e60cc27f479a46db0fe22dd940d05eea1040d10898864d01f41939256b8e:0
  • value  15411
    address  14ftWhj9dEvQsNdubbX5NYqRbYmwVn4vU1
  • 2044e60cc27f479a46db0fe22dd940d05eea1040d10898864d01f41939256b8e:1
  • value  4358649
    address  3MZeggzRATjsQC4wE9XKPk1KkqNnnY8QSM